What Does Kulya Mean?
Kulya means "Bringer of joy".
Kulya is a unisex name of Arabic origin, frequently chosen in Islamic communities. It carries the meaning "Bringer of joy". Kulya has 2 syllables and is a meaningful choice for parents drawn to its sound and significance.
